### Graphs
## Create a small graph, A->B, A->C, B->C, C->E, D
## A=1, B=2, C=3, D=4, E=5
g <- make_graph(c(1, 2, 1, 3, 2, 3, 3, 5), n = 5)
pause()
### Print a graph to the screen
g
pause()
### Create an undirected graph as well
## A--B, A--C, B--C, C--E, D
g2 <- make_graph(c(1, 2, 1, 3, 2, 3, 3, 5), n = 5, dir = FALSE)
g2
pause()
### Is this object an igraph graph?
is_igraph(g)
is_igraph(1:10)
pause()
### Summary, number of vertices, edges
summary(g)
vcount(g)
ecount(g)
pause()
### Is the graph directed?
is_directed(g)
is_directed(g2)
pause()
### Convert from directed to undirected
as.undirected(g)
pause()
### And back
as.directed(as.undirected(g))
pause()
### Multiple edges
g <- make_graph(c(1, 2, 1, 2, 1, 3, 2, 3, 4, 5), n = 5)
g
is_simple(g)
which_multiple(g)
pause()
### Remove multiple edges
g <- simplify(g)
is_simple(g)
pause()
### Loop edges
g <- make_graph(c(1, 1, 1, 2, 1, 3, 2, 3, 4, 5), n = 5)
g
is_simple(g)
which_loop(g)
pause()
### Remove loop edges
g <- simplify(g)
is_simple(g)
pause()
### Naming vertices
g <- make_ring(10)
V(g)$name <- letters[1:10]
V(g)$name
g
print(g, v = T)
pause()
### Create undirected example graph
g2 <- graph_from_literal(
Alice - Bob:Cecil:Daniel,
Cecil:Daniel - Eugene:Gordon
)
print(g2, v = T)
pause()
### Remove Alice
g3 <- delete_vertices(g2, match("Alice", V(g2)$name))
pause()
### Add three new vertices
g4 <- add_vertices(g3, 3)
print(g4, v = T)
igraph_options(
print.vertex.attributes = TRUE,
plot.layout = layout_with_fr
)
g4
plot(g4)
pause()
### Add three new vertices, with names this time
g4 <- add_vertices(g3, 3, attr = list(name = c("Helen", "Ike", "Jane")))
g4
pause()
### Add some edges as well
g4 <- add_edges(g4, match(c("Helen", "Jane", "Ike", "Jane"), V(g4)$name))
g4
pause()
### Edge sequences, first create a directed example graph
g2 <- graph_from_literal(
Alice -+ Bob:Cecil:Daniel,
Cecil:Daniel +-+ Eugene:Gordon
)
print(g2, v = T)
plot(g2, layout = layout_with_kk, vertex.label = V(g2)$name)
pause()
### Sequence of all edges
E(g2)
pause()
### Edge from a vertex to another
E(g2, P = c(1, 2))
pause()
### Delete this edge
g3 <- delete_edges(g2, E(g2, P = c(1, 2)))
g3
pause()
### Get the id of the edge
as.vector(E(g2, P = c(1, 2)))
pause()
### All adjacent edges of a vertex
E(g2)[adj(3)]
pause()
### Or multiple vertices
E(g2)[adj(c(3, 1))]
pause()
### Outgoing edges
E(g2)[from(3)]
pause()
### Incoming edges
E(g2)[to(3)]
pause()
### Edges along a path
E(g2, path = c(1, 4, 5))
